Based on the true story of A.C. Gilbert, a toy maker, during WWI.
A.C. Gilbert (Jason Alexander), a toy maker, who is determined to continue making toys during WWI after the Government summoned him to use his factory for the war effort. He lobbies the Government to allow toys to continue to be made. His appeal to them was that children need to have hope and to play with things that will enhance their learning abilities. BTW, A.C. Gilbert is the inventor of the Erector Set.
From what I understand,a number of the details in the movie are not accurate, but the gist of the story is what makes this movie more than just another Christmas flick. It's about hope.
